- The distance between Morganton, Nc, Usa and Whatawhata, New Zealand is approximately 13,369 km or 8,307 mi.
- To reach Morganton, Nc in this distance one would set out from Whatawhata bearing 65.9°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Morganton, Nc bearing 63° or ENE .
- Morganton, Nc has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Whatawhata has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Morganton, Nc is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ome whereas Whatawhata is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 0.9 °C (1.6°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.7 °C (21.1°F) more in Morganton, Nc.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 308.8 mm (12.2 in) less which is equivalent to 308.8 l/m² (7.58 US gal/ft²) or 3,088,000 l/ha (330,128 US gal/ac) less. About 4/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2.5° higher in Morganton, Nc than in Whatawhata.
